Output 953a8272ca23556491b4a8cae1a8995ef960a90618c118a0ef62a99dbc4a3c62:0

value
285402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96d59ab635340a56951ae45d70ad4b79a7636d3e OP_EQUAL
address
3FSZAoqBE8NPn9Pw3hsyaCyJkZb7umdDzL
transaction
953a8272ca23556491b4a8cae1a8995ef960a90618c118a0ef62a99dbc4a3c62
spent
true